About this role

Job summary

Kingskerswell and Ipplepen Health Centre is a busy dispensing GP Practice. We are looking for a qualified dispenser. We pride ourselves on an excellent standard of care to our patients. Our Dispensary team, based at our Ipplepen Surgery, are vital in helping us achieve this and to enhance our team we are looking for an NVQ level 2 qualified Dispenser.

You will be approachable, a strong team player, enthusiastic and committed to providing high quality services to the Practice patients. The role is enjoyable and rewarding but fast-paced and varied and will suit candidates who are well organised, proactive and work well under pressure.

Main duties of the job

General Responsibilities

To be responsible for dispensing and checking all medicines, safely and accurately and in line with dispensary procedures. Putting together dosettes and checking dosettes dispensed by other members of the team to help ensure 100% accuracy Maintaining stock levels and ordering stock for the dispensary. Checking goods received on twice daily deliveries against invoices, unpacking and shelving goods. Ordering dispensary supplies Receiving and storing supplies in accordance with current policy. Ensuring controlled drugs are dispensed in accordance with practice policy Safe disposal of returned and/or out of date medicines Ensuring all repeat prescriptions are processed in a timely manner and in accordance with SOP. Maintaining a clean and safe working environment at all times Maintain accurate records at all times, read coding entries appropriately Prescription collection: dealing with patients who call to collect their medicines. Checking patient exemption, taking appropriate prescription fees and accounting for these using the till. Balancing the till every day. Monthly accounting for prescriptions and sending them to the NHS Prescription Pricing Authority Assisting / undertaking an annual stock check and valuation. Supporting the practice reception and other admin support team roles when necessary.
